Canada Skilled Worker Immigration
Foreign skilled workers and professionals is the most popular option under Canadian immigration system
Skilled workers and Professionals are selected as Canadian permanent residents based on their ability to become economically established in Canada. Skilled worker category allow the applicant to immigrate to Canada with his or her family.
Based on personal goals and situations, a candidate can choose an ideal option among different options. Below are the some options under this category.
Federal Skilled Worker: This program is for individuals with minimum required work experience and have intention to reside in any province or territory outside of the province of Quebec.
The Federal Skilled Trades Program: (FSTP) is for individuals who want to become permanent residents of Canada based on being qualified in a skilled trade and have intention to reside in any province or territory outside of the province of Quebec.
Quebec Skilled Worker: Individuals who plan to immigrate to the province of Quebec may be qualified to submit an application through this program.
Provincial Nominee Programs (PNPs): Most provinces and territories of Canada nominate people who meet specific local labor market needs for permanent residence.
Each province and territory has its own immigration criteria for their PNP. For instance, in a program stream, provinces and territories may target students, business people, skilled workers or semi-skilled workers. Provinces and territories have various streams in their PNPs, but they tend to fall into five major categories :
skilled workers,
semi-skilled workers,
business/investors,
international student graduates, and
family or community connections.
Canadian immigration fast-track programs allow candidates to receive a provincial nomination certificate. Under express entry, a nomination certificate will allow candidates to immigrate more rapidly than through other Canadian immigration programs.
